Current Policies

The health and safety of our community is our highest concern.  We continuously monitor the COVID situation in our area and adapt our policies based on changing realities.  This page contains our current COVID-19 policies.

  • All attendees ages 5 and up must be vaccinated to attend ANY Beth Sholom program. "Program" includes all activities, classes, services, meetings, and other Beth Sholom sanctioned gatherings.

  • Proof of vaccination may be submitted here.

  • All attendees must remain masked indoors; masks may be removed at outdoor programs. Individuals at the bima alone (chanting a haftarah, offering a d’var Torah, a lecture, etc.) may remove their mask.

  • When there is food or drink involved at a program, attendees must remain masked while they are not eating or drinking. We will provide ample space and extra tables for all to spread out. Seating in the sukkah will be available as the weather permits.

  • Services will continue to be streamed through our website, and weekday minyanim will continue to be on Zoom.
